Irvinebank is a mining town on the Atherton Tablelands, west of Herberton, which is a unique living museum, a place where time as effectively stood still. Irvinebank is a delight for anyone interested in living history and heritage architecture. There is a hotel, a collection of old buildings, a heritage railway station and a tin mill. Visit the Loudoun House Museum established in the home of John Moffat who was the founder of Irvinebank. See the School of Arts hall, Tramway Station, the old Queensland National Bank, the old Police Station, Vulcan mine, and Court House, Mango Cottage, Tin Town Gallery, Freethinker Cottage and the Cemetery. Facilities include a fascinating art gallery in the old post office building and you can stay in the local hotel tat gas excellent meals, a few houses and camping ground.
